Nominate Gilroy's Greatest Peace Hero

Who does the most to promote peace in Gilroy? Your nominee could win a big award on Aug. 6.

Assemblymember Luis Alejo is looking for a the resident of the 30th District, which includes Gilroy, to give the 2013 California Peace Award.

Nominees should have, over ht past year, contributed to peace in the community, have a strong volunteering record and have remarkable accomplishments in creating a safe environment.

Given Gilroy's ugly track record with gang violence in the first half of 2013, there are certainly people to nominate who have stepped up to help the city return to form.
